‘You combine trips, you make every trip count’: Okanagan drivers change habits as gas prices jump above $2 mark
Description
May 17, 2022
It's the first time the price of gas has gone above the two-dollar mark here in the Okanagan. No surprise, it has local drivers expressing frustration and some considering other means of transportation. Klaudia Van Emmerik reports.
